Note 2. These guidelines may not apply in all situations. Electromagnetic propagation is affected by absorption and
reflection from structures, objects and people.
a
Field strengths from fixed transmitters, such as base stations for radio (cellular/cordless) telephones and land mo-
bile radios, amateur radio, AM and FM radio broadcast and TV broadcast cannot be predicted theoretically with ac-
curacy. To assess the electromagnetic environment due to fixed RF transmitters, an electromagnetic site survey
should be considered. If the measured field strength in the location in which the ventilator is used exceeds the appli-
cable RF compliance level above, the ventilator should be observed to verify normal operation. If abnormal perfor-
mance is observed, additional measures may be necessary, such as re-orienting or relocating the ventilator.
b
Over the frequency range 150 kHz to 80 MHz, field strengths should be less than 3 V/m.
